This clean and rustic Tiny House is equipped with everything you need for a vacation at the Buffalo. Full kitchen and bathroom, AC, outdoor patio table and chairs, charcoal grill. The Cabin is located on the 64 acres property at Buffalo River Lodge. 10 min away from North Maumee and 15 min away from Buffalo Point. Sleeps 2 adults and 2 kids. Wi-Fi, and a TV with DVD player. No Cable TV. Pet friendly - fee $50.00/stay. If your party has more guests, please let us know. We have two Camping Cabins on the property.
